AUCTION LOTS #9 & 10 Screaming Eagle Going Once… Going Twice

Screaming Eagle received almost instantaneous fame after wine critic Robert Parker gave its first 1992 vintage a near-perfect 99 out of 100 rating. With its 500-case limited production made by winemaking phenom Nick Gislason, the winery’s cult status has only risen in the ranks — it can take up to 12 years to get on the winery’s mailing list. LOT #9

3L 1999 Screaming Eagle Cabernet Sauvignon

Your wine cellar will have an exquisite new focal point with this 3L of 1999 Screaming Eagle Cabernet Sauvignon. Awarded 97 points by Robert Parker’s Wine Advocate, this vintage — a blend of 88% Cabernet Sauvignon, 10% Merlot and 2% Cabernet Franc — was described by Parker as being “opulent, dense and rich with exceptional purity, a viscous texture and impressive underlying tannin that frames its large but elegant personality.”
